Miss May Pratt called on her aunt, Mrs. D.C. St. John, last week while home from the Adirondacks to attend the funeral of Miss Cora Gilbert, whose remains were brought to Holley for burial. - from "The Holley Standard" 24 Aug 1905 (fultonhistory.com)
Miss Cora J. Gilbert, for many years a highly esteemed resident of this village, died in Rochester Monday aged 78 years. Miss Gilbert's early life was passed in Medina and vicinity. She came to Holley about 40 years ago, and resided here until her removal to Rochester a few years since. Her nearest surviving relative is a grand-niece Miss May Pratt. The body was brought to Holley yesterday afternoon for burial in Hillside cemetery. The funeral service was held at the Hillside cemetery at 4 p.m., the service being conducted by Rev. Dr. Graham, rector of Christ church, Rochester, and Rev. W.H.G. Lewis, rector of St. Paul's church, Holley. A number of friends and relatives from Medina and Rochester were present at the services as well as many Holley friends - from "The Rochester Democrat adn Chronicle", 23 Aug 1905 (fultonhistory.com)
